About butyl 2-[2-[[2-[1-(6-hydroxy-1H-benzimidazol-2-yl)ethyl]-3-methylbenzimidazole-5-carbonyl]amino]ethoxy]benzoate

butyl 2-[2-[[2-[1-(6-hydroxy-1H-benzimidazol-2-yl)ethyl]-3-methylbenzimidazole-5-carbonyl]amino]ethoxy]benzoate (PubChem CID 10120228) has the molecular formula C31H33N5O5 and a molecular weight of 555.64 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is butyl 2-[2-[[2-[1-(6-hydroxy-1H-benzimidazol-2-yl)ethyl]-3-methylbenzimidazole-5-carbonyl]amino]ethoxy]benzoate.
